Gwalior (Madhya Pradesh): Union Minister Jyotiraditya Scindia hosted India’s Vice President Jagdeep Dhankhar and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Mohan Yadav for a royal feast at his grand Jai Vilas Palace on Sunday.
Accompanied by his wife Priyadarshini Raje Scindia, Jyotiraditya gave the Vice President and the CM a guided tour of the palace, which left everyone amazed by its splendor and opulence and beauty.
The dining table with silver food-serving train
A highlight of the visit was the lavish dining table, where more than 100 people can dine altogether. However, the cherry on the cake was the miniature train made of silver, which was designed to serve food and beverages while everyone else was dining.
This silver train is designed to run all along the dining table to offer a fascinating experience. It is said to be a custom-designed track on the table that ensures the train runs smoothly, to make the royal dining experience even more fascinating.

More about Jai Vilas Palace
Jai Vilas Palace is reportedly valued at over ₹4,000 crore. Keeping in mind its grandeur and exclusivity, the palace is reserved for special occasions and special guests.
On Sunday, the Vice President was accompanied by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Mohan Yadav, Governor Mangubhai Patel, and many other state ministers. The guests were mesmerized by the palace's luxurious chandeliers and meticulous architecture, which made it an unforgettable evening of royal hospitality.
